Maritime Executive: France Arrests Greenpeace Protestors Blocking Arrival of Cargo Ship

By |March 3rd, 2026|News|

Activists from the group Greenpeace France took to kayaks and Zodiacs on Monday morning, March 2, while others chained themselves to a lock gate in Dunkirk to block the arrival of a cargo ship they said was carrying uranium. French police ended the protest and took four individuals into custody after about four hours.

Maritime Executive: Jebel Ali Port Resumes Operations as Most Regional Ports Remain Operational

By |March 3rd, 2026|News|

After widespread reports of a possible missile strike and a fire at the Jebel Ali Port in Dubai, operations resumed on Monday. Most ports across the Middle East report operations are continuing despite the efforts by the Iranians to target ports as part of their campaign to disrupt the region.

Automotivelogistics: Iran conflict threatens key shipping routes in the Middle East; shippers halt operations, re-route vessels and introduce surcharges

By |March 3rd, 2026|News|

Escalating conflict in the Middle East after the US and Israel jointly launched strikes on Iran has added a wave of complexity to a global automotive logistics landscape that was already facing significant disruption. Attacks have damaged infrastructure hubs and made some shipping routes unsafe, leading shipping companies to pause shipments and suspend bookings.
